Key Considerations Before Buying
- Verify this kit includes the specific 2DS digitizer and adhesive strips, as some sellers provide only the LCD panel without necessary touch components.
- Check whether the kit contains the specialized tri-wing and Phillips screwdrivers required for Nintendo's proprietary security screws.
- Confirm the instructions are visual and sequential, as 2DS disassembly involves delicate ribbon cables that differ from other DS models.

Common Issues
Many replacement screens suffer from color temperature mismatches (yellowish or bluish tints) compared to the original display, or touch digitizers with dead zones near the edges. Incomplete kits often omit the small plastic brackets that secure the screen assembly, resulting in rattling or loose components after repair.
Quality Indicators
Premium kits include anti-static bags for components, labeled compartments for different screw types, and replacement speaker covers since the originals often tear during removal. The best instructions show both macro photos of assembly steps and close-ups of ribbon cable connections specific to the 2DS motherboard layout.
